The UM7300 is LG'south bones 4k model for 2019 for U.Due south. markets. It replaces the 2018 UK6570. There's a 2019 UM6300, simply this is now a 1080p model. The main competitors for this model are the Sony X800G, the Samsung RU7100, and the Vizio 5 Serial 2019.

Picture show Quality

LG UM7300 Checkerboard Picture

Native Dissimilarity 1,105 : 1

Contrast with local dimming N/A

The LG UM7300 has a mediocre contrast ratio, which is expected of most IPS panels. Blacks volition announced grayish when viewed in the dark, and unfortunately, there'south no local dimming feature to improve dark room performance.

The 50" model is expected to have a VA console, and volition have a much improve dissimilarity ratio.

LG UM7300 50% Uniformity Picture

fifty% Std. Dev. 3.857%

50% DSE 0.179%

LG UM7300 5% Uniformity Picture

5% Std. Dev. 0.373%

five% DSE 0.068%

The UM7300 has good gray uniformity. At that place'southward some vignetting at all corners of the screen, just just slight dirty screen outcome, which is great.

LG UM7300 Native Black Uniformity Picture

Native Std. Dev. ane.557%

Std. Dev. w/ Fifty.D. Northward/A

Decent black uniformity, but there is noticeable backlight bleed, which is typical for IPS TVs.

The l" model is expected to accept a VA panel and volition have a much better contrast ratio, and probable has better black uniformity.

Movement

LG UM7300 Motion Blur Picture

LG UM7300 Response Time Chart

80% Response Time 5.6 ms

100% Response Time 12.iv ms

The UM7300 has an first-class response time, with very piffling overshoot, which is great. Information technology is a bit faster than UK7700, and quite a bit faster than the UK6300.

LG UM7300 Backlight chart

Flicker-Free No

PWM Dimming Frequency 120 Hz

The backlight flickers at 120Hz regardless of Backlight setting, which may bother some people. This low flicker frequency does help to clear up motility a chip, but causes noticeable duplications, as seen in our Motility Blur photo.

Move Interpolation (60 fps) No

The UM7300 has an optional move interpolation feature, but it can only interpolate up to threescore fps. In fast-moving scenes, information technology tin can struggle a fleck and end interpolating, causing the picture to appear jerky due to the sudden change in refresh rate.

Learn more about motion interpolation, and how to enable it on the UM7300, here.

Frame Hold Time @ 24 fps 29.3 ms

Frame Concord Fourth dimension @ 60 fps four.3 ms

Due to the fast response time, low frame rate content, similar movies, does appear to stutter at times. This is especially noticeable in wide panning shots. You tin can reduce the effects of stutter by enabling move interpolation.

Judder-Free 24p Yes

Judder-Free 24p via 60p No

Judder-Costless 24p via 60i No

Judder-Costless 24p via Native Apps Yes

The LG UM7300 can remove judder from true 24p sources, like a Blu-ray player or the native apps, but can't remove judder from sources that output at 60Hz, like a cable box.

Inputs

1080p @ 60Hz xi.half-dozen ms

1080p @ 60Hz Outside Game Mode 111.4 ms

1440p @ 60Hz 11.5 ms

4k @ 60Hz 10.8 ms

4k @ 60Hz + 10-Bit HDR 10.seven ms

4k @ 60Hz @ iv:4:four ten.ix ms

4k @ 60Hz Outside Game Mode 111.0 ms

4k @ 60Hz With Interpolation 111.vii ms

8k @ 60Hz N/A

1080p @ 120Hz N/A

1440p @ 120Hz N/A

4k @ 120Hz Northward/A

1080p with Variable Refresh Rate N/A

1440p with VRR N/A

4k with VRR Northward/A

8k with VRR N/A

The UM7300 has an exceptional input lag, comparable to some gaming monitors. With 'Game' fashion enabled, the input lag is very consistent across all supported input signals. For the machine low latency mode to work, Instant Game Response must be enabled for the HDMI port in use.

Come across our recommended gaming settings here.

1080p @ 60Hz @ 4:iv:4 Yes

1080p @ 120Hz No

1440p @ 60Hz Yes (native support)

1440p @ 120Hz No

4k @ 60Hz Yes

4k @ 60Hz @ 4:4:four Yes

4k @ 120Hz No

8k @ 30Hz or 24Hz No

8k @ 60Hz No

The LG 55UM7300PUA supports all of the common 60Hz input resolutions, and can display all of them with proper four:iv:four chroma, so that text looks the way it should, as long as the input icon is changed to 'PC' from the Home Dashboard.

Some of the high bandwidth resolutions, like 4k @ 60Hz + HDR, require the HDMI ULTRA HD Deep Color setting to be enabled for the port in use.

Sound Quality

LG UM7300 Frequency Response

Low-Frequency Extension 119.87 Hz

Std. Dev. @ 70 2.95 dB

Std. Dev. @ eighty three.40 dB

Std. Dev. @ Max 6.65 dB

Max 85.5 dB SPL

Dynamic Range Pinch four.66 dB

The LG UM7300 has a disappointing frequency response. The low-frequency extension (LFE) is at nigh 120Hz, which is bad, and results in a bass that can't produce and thump or rumble, and doesn't accept much body or punch. Above the LFE the frequency response is well balanced, which results in clear dialogue. Although this Telly is loud enough for quiet environments, if you have a lot of ambient noise it might not be enough.

LG UM7300 Total Harmonic Distortion

Weighted THD @ lxxx 0.106

Weighted THD @ Max 0.600

IMD @ 80 3.00%

IMD @ Max 18.lxx%

The distortion operation of the LG UM7300 is decent, similar to the UK6300. The total amount of harmonic distortion is within limits, and it doesn't increase that much at max volume.

Differences Betwixt Sizes And Variants

Nosotros tested the 55" LG UM7300 (55UM7300). For the most role, nosotros look our review to exist valid for the 43" model (43UM7300), 49" model (49UM7300), and the 65" (65UM7300) model.

At that place is a 50" variant with a VA console. We expect this model to accept a much better native contrast and blackness uniformity, but the viewing bending won't be as expert.

Update 01/29/2020: LG Canada has confirmed that the 49" model uses an RGBW panel, similar to the UM6900 we've tested.

The LG UM7300 is a practiced Television for near uses. It is considered a upkeep entry-level Television set, which is why a lot of high-end features such as support for variable refresh charge per unit and local dimming are noticeably missing. Compared to other IPS TVs, it performs well, just its viewing angles aren't as good. For other options, see our recommendations for the best TVs, the best smart TVs, and the all-time 4k TVs.
